The correct option is A SA node
    • The heart is a muscular organ made up of specialized muscles called cardiac muscles.
    • These muscles show continuous contraction and relaxation.
    • This contraction results from an electrical impulse that originates in a node called the sinoatrial, or SA node.
    • This node is in the upper right corner of the right auricle and sets a rhythm for the contractions and relaxations of the heart.
    • Hence, it is also referred to as a natural pacemaker or 'Heart of heart'.
